The Role of Ultrasound in Diagnosing Uterine Fibroids

Uterine fibroids are non-cancerous growths that develop in the muscle of the uterus, affecting millions of women worldwide. While many women with fibroids experience no symptoms, others may face issues such as heavy menstrual bleeding, pelvic pain, and fertility problems. Early detection of fibroids is crucial to prevent complications and to ensure the most effective treatment options are pursued.

One of the most commonly used diagnostic tools for detecting fibroids is ultrasound. This non-invasive imaging technique provides clear and real-time images of the uterus, making it an essential tool for diagnosing uterine fibroids. In this article, we’ll discuss the role of ultrasound in diagnosing fibroids, its advantages, and how it helps in effective treatment planning.

What Are Uterine Fibroids?

Uterine fibroids, also known as myomas or leiomyomas, are benign tumors that develop in the smooth muscle of the uterus. They vary in size, shape, and location within the uterus, and while many fibroids don’t cause noticeable symptoms, others can lead to a range of health issues, such as:

  • Heavy menstrual bleeding

  • Pelvic pain or pressure

  • Frequent urination

  • Infertility or difficulty conceiving

The size and location of the fibroids play a significant role in determining the severity of symptoms. Large fibroids can cause more noticeable symptoms, while small fibroids may go undetected for years.

Why Ultrasound Is the Preferred Imaging Tool for Diagnosing Fibroids

Ultrasound is a widely used, non-invasive imaging technique that uses sound waves to create detailed images of the internal structures of the body. It is a safe and effective tool for diagnosing uterine fibroids for the following reasons:

1. Non-Invasive and Safe

Ultrasound is a non-invasive procedure, meaning there is no need for incisions, injections, or the use of radiation. It is a safe method that can be used repeatedly to monitor the growth or changes in fibroids over time. This makes ultrasound ideal for women with fibroids who need ongoing evaluations.

  • No Radiation: Unlike other imaging techniques like X-rays or CT scans, ultrasound doesn’t expose the patient to harmful radiation, making it a safer option, especially for women of reproductive age.

2. Quick and Convenient

An ultrasound examination is typically quick and can be done in a matter of minutes, making it a convenient option for fibroid diagnosis. During the procedure, a gel is applied to the abdomen, and a transducer (a small handheld device) is moved over the skin to send sound waves into the body. The sound waves bounce back and create images of the uterus and fibroids, which are displayed on a monitor.

  • Efficient Diagnosis: Ultrasound allows for fast results, enabling healthcare providers to assess fibroids and begin developing a treatment plan promptly.

3. Real-Time Imaging

One of the key advantages of ultrasound is its ability to provide real-time imaging, allowing doctors to view the uterus and fibroids as the procedure is performed. This real-time capability is especially useful for assessing how fibroids affect the shape and size of the uterus and how they may be impacting other organs nearby, such as the bladder or rectum.

  • Dynamic Assessment: Real-time imaging can help healthcare providers make immediate observations about the fibroids and guide any necessary interventions.

4. Effective for Visualizing Fibroids

Ultrasound is highly effective for visualizing fibroids and can detect fibroids of various sizes and locations. It is particularly useful in identifying submucosal fibroids, which are located just beneath the uterine lining, as well as intramural fibroids that develop within the muscular wall of the uterus.

  • Clear Imaging: Ultrasound offers clear images of the uterine walls and any growths within the uterus, making it easier to diagnose fibroids accurately and distinguish them from other potential conditions.

5. Guiding Further Treatment

Once fibroids are detected, ultrasound can be used to guide further treatment decisions. If fibroids are causing significant symptoms, healthcare providers may recommend additional tests or treatments. Ultrasound is also often used to monitor fibroid growth over time, helping healthcare providers track changes and determine if additional intervention is needed.

  • Monitoring Progress: Ultrasound imaging is essential for monitoring fibroids over time, especially for women experiencing symptoms like heavy bleeding, pelvic pain, or discomfort. Regular ultrasound exams help track the size and location of fibroids to ensure that appropriate treatment is pursued.

How Ultrasound Helps in Diagnosing Different Types of Fibroids

1. Submucosal Fibroids

Submucosal fibroids are the least common type of fibroid but can cause the most noticeable symptoms. These fibroids grow just beneath the uterine lining and can affect the endometrium, leading to heavy menstrual bleeding or infertility. Ultrasound is effective in detecting these fibroids, especially if they are causing significant symptoms.

2. Intramural Fibroids

Intramural fibroids are the most common type and develop within the muscular wall of the uterus. These fibroids can cause pain, pressure, and changes in menstruation. Ultrasound allows doctors to identify the size and location of intramural fibroids, which can help determine the severity of symptoms and the best course of treatment.

3. Subserosal Fibroids

Subserosal fibroids grow on the outer surface of the uterus and can cause pressure on surrounding organs, leading to pelvic pain and discomfort. Although they are often asymptomatic, large subserosal fibroids may cause noticeable pain. Ultrasound provides a clear view of these fibroids and allows doctors to monitor them for any changes that could affect the surrounding organs.

4. Pedunculated Fibroids

Pedunculated fibroids are attached to the uterus by a stalk-like structure. These fibroids can sometimes twist, causing severe pain. Ultrasound is particularly effective in detecting pedunculated fibroids, allowing for a quick diagnosis if they are causing pain or complications.
